In most forces these identification numbers are simple numbers, with 1 to 5 digits. A collar number, also known as a shoulder number, force identification number (FIN) or occasionally as force number (although this can also refer to the ID number of a force itself), identifies police officers, police community support officers (PCSO), special constables (SC or SPC) and some police staff in UK police forces – other law enforcement agencies, Préfecture de police de Paris. A Police officer with the collar number 1234 would therefore deploy in another force with epaulettes bearing the collar number 30-1234, thus identifying that this PC 1234 works for Derbyshire Police.
